North Adams, Massachusetts

Travel up to the northern edge of the Berkshires and you'll find yourself in the city of North Adams, a true paradise for nature lovers and outdoor enthusiasts. While there are plenty of cultural attractions, the incredible natural surroundings and the outdoor recreation they provide are the real stars of the city.

Natural Bridge State Park is one such attraction that’s a must-see! The park is located right outside of downtown, and visitors can take in the beauty of a natural marble arch, formed over millions of years by glaciers and rivers.

In addition, no matter which direction you look while in town, the majestic hills of the Berkshires will always be in the background, and with that, you’re never far away from a variety of hiking trails.

If you’re really up for a challenge, head just south of town and tackle Mt Greylock, the tallest peak in the Berkshires at almost 3,500 ft! At the top, you’ll be greeted with breathtaking views of the entire region and the nearby Green Mountains of Vermont.

For a more relaxed experience that combines a bit of the outdoors and a bit of history, be sure to visit the Western Gateway Heritage State Park. Here, visitors can learn about the rich history of the town by exploring original structures from the 19th century and immersing themselves in various exhibits and stories.

But like we mentioned, North Adams also has its fair share of cultural attractions. In fact, you’ll find the Mass MoCA (Massachusetts Museum of Contemporary Art), which is the largest contemporary art museum in the entire country! Here, guests can experience an exciting and ever-changing variety of performances and exhibitions in the visual and performing arts.
